The ingredients needed to make Last Minute BBQ Chicken:
  1. Prepare 1 Chicken Breast
  2. Take 2 Sliced Golden Potatos
  3. Make ready 1/8 Cup sliced Onion
  4. Get 1/8 Cup Diced Jalapeños
  5. Get 1 Teaspoon chopped Cilantro
  6. Get Salt
  7. Make ready Pepper
  8. Take Olive Oil
  9. Prepare BBQ Sauce - Your Favorite
  10. Prepare 2 Parchment papers (or enough to fold over the chicken)

Steps to make Last Minute BBQ Chicken:
  1. Preheat the oven to 395°F
  2. On a cookie sheet lay down one piece of parchment paper. Thinly slice the golden potatos and place them in two even lines in the middle of the parchment.
  3. Lightly drizzle the potatos with olive oil. Then sprinkle the salt and pepper to your liking.
  4. Lay the chicken breast on the center of potatos. Add additional salt and pepper if you choose. Pour a thick layer of your favorite BBQ sauce over the top of the chicken.
  5. Sprinkle the cilantro over the BBQ sauce. Add the onions and jalapenos.
  6. Cover the entire dish with another piece of parchment and fold over each of the edges to create a seal. (I fold it over twice for good measure)
  7. Place the cookie sheet in the oven for 30 minutes.
  8. Remove and enjoy!
